About The Position

Flexi Software is hiring a Director / VP of Engineering to stand up and lead a second engineering practice — an AI-forward team responsible for delivering the next-generation platform for our solutions. Reporting to the CTO, you will hire, set its technical direction, and ship modern, web-based software while holding to the enterprise standards of security, reliability, and resilience that the most mature financial institutions expect. This is a hands-on, player-coach role. You will be in the architecture and the code, not managing from a distance. We are looking for an aggressive, AI-forward engineering leader who uses AI to move fast — and who pairs that speed with the discipline and rigor our customers in banking, insurance, and financial services depend on. Both are required: we are not trading one for the other. The role can be filled at the Director or VP level depending on experience. This position is a hybrid position, working in-person with the CTO and team in our Atlanta, GA office.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in software engineering, computer science, or a related technical field — or equivalent practical experience
  • 10+ years in software engineering and architecture, with deep, current, hands-on coding ability — this is a player-coach role
  • 5+ years leading technical teams, including direct experience hiring and building an engineering team from the ground up
  • Strong hands-on depth in modern web-based development — JavaScript, HTML, React, Vite, and related front-end technologies — and the APIs and services behind them
  • Solid experience with Microsoft SQL Server and a track record of building for application and database performance at scale
  • Proven, hands-on experience as an aggressive, AI-forward engineering leader who has measurably accelerated delivery using AI tooling, with a clear point of view on how to push velocity while protecting quality
  • Demonstrated ability to deliver software to the standards expected in regulated, high-trust environments — security, reliability, resilience, and data integrity (banking, insurance, financial services, or similar)
  • Strong technical depth across modern software architecture, cloud platforms, DevOps, and CI/CD; comfort integrating with existing C++/C# systems
  • Experience managing cloud platforms and cloud spend, including cost optimization and build-versus-buy decisions
  • Strong judgment in technical decision-making, cost tradeoffs, risk management, and execution planning
  • Excellent communication skills with executives, product leaders, engineers, and business stakeholders
  • Experience with ERP, accounting, financial, or other enterprise systems of record is highly desirable, especially B2B enterprise software

Nice To Haves

  • Experience with AWS and/or Azure, Containerization, Terraform, CI/CD, and observability platforms
  • Practical AI engineering experience — using LLMs, coding assistants, and agentic workflows to accelerate software delivery and, where valuable, to ship customer-facing capabilities
  • Strong software engineering background in C++, C#, TypeScript, Python, or similar
  • Experience with TDD, event-driven architecture, microservices, and platform engineering

Responsibilities

  • Stand up a second, AI-forward engineering practice — hire, structure, and lead the team responsible for delivering Flexi’s next-generation platform
  • Own delivery of the next-generation platform end to end, from architecture through development, QA, release, and ongoing operation
  • Operate as a hands-on player-coach: stay in the architecture and the code, contribute directly, review your team’s work, and lift the bar by example — not from a distance
  • Lead the team’s use of AI to accelerate delivery, embedding AI across coding, code review, testing, and documentation, and pushing aggressively for speed without sacrificing quality
  • Build on modern web-based technologies — JavaScript, HTML, React, Vite, and similar — backed by Microsoft SQL Server, with a strong focus on application and database performance
  • Hold the new practice to the enterprise standards expected of financial institutions: security, reliability, resilience, data integrity, and the controls our regulated customers depend on
  • Partner with the CTO to define architecture standards, platform direction, and how the new practice integrates with Flexi’s existing C++/C# and DevOps environment
  • Establish sound engineering discipline from day one — coding standards, testing, CI/CD, observability, and release practices — for a team being built from the ground up
  • Manage cloud platforms and cloud spend; make sound build-versus-buy decisions and optimize cost without compromising scalability, security, or reliability
  • Hire, onboard, and develop engineers; coach toward strong technical careers and identify the team’s future technical leaders
  • Define and own engineering KPIs around delivery velocity, system reliability, performance, quality, and cost efficiency
  • Partner closely with Product to turn the roadmap into shipped customer-facing software
